计算机病毒诊断与防治.rar
计算机病毒诊断与防治,论文标准word格式 共78页 23228字 附中英文翻译设计软件源文件 封装好的软件摘 要目前,计算机病毒可以渗透信息社会的各个领域,给计算机系统带来了巨大的破坏和潜在的威胁。为了确保信息的安全与畅通,因此研究对算机病毒的分析与清除的方法是迫在眉睫的,本论文从对病毒的分析入手,结合计算机病毒传染的现状,概述了计算机病...
该文档为压缩文件,包含的文件列表如下:
内容介绍
原文档由会员 莎士比亚 发布
论文标准WORD格式 共78页 23228字 附中英文翻译 设计软件源文件 封装好的软件
摘 要
目前,计算机病毒可以渗透信息社会的各个领域,给计算机系统带来了巨大的破坏和潜在的威胁。为了确保信息的安全与畅通,因此研究对算机病毒的分析与清除的方法是迫在眉睫的,本论文从对病毒的分析入手,结合计算机病毒传染的现状,概述了计算机病毒的发展历史及危害性,给出计算机病毒的一种计算模型,并针对具体的实例—冲击波病毒,初步分析其有关性质和作用原理,仔细阅读它的源程序,根据病毒的发作机制,提出了它的清除方式。
冲击波病毒主要是利用微软系统的漏洞,实现其破坏目的的。我主要是采用对所有的文件进行二进制扫描,如果发现病毒特征码就认为是病毒感染文件,保留文件的路径后,根据路径删除感染文件,同时清楚注册表中被病毒改写过的内容。从而最终实现其杀毒的目的。
关键词:病毒 冲击波 二进制 路径 注册表
Abstract
At present, computer virus could permeate every region of the society. And it brings great destruction and potential threat to the computer system. In order to insure the safety and expedite of the information, so study the analysis which is computer virus and the method which is used to clear away the virus is pressing. This paper generalizes the development and the harm of the computer virus, by analyzing the actuality of the computer virus and beginning with analysis of the computer virus. We also get a compute model of the computer virus , our model is more practical and reasonable in respect of the computer virus' characters of infection and spread. According a in detail example that is Worm. Blaster, preliminarily analyze the character and action principle about the Worm. Blaster, carefully read its source program,according to the outbreak mechanism of the virus bring forward its way which is used to clear way.
Worm. Blaster accomplishes destructive aim by using the leak of Microsoft system. We mainly use binary scanning which is used for all files. If finding out characteristic, we will consider that it is the file that is infected by computer virus. After conserving the path which is infected file, according this path delete this file. At the same time clear off the content of the register which is recomposed by computer virus. Thereby we finally accomplish the aim which is clear off virus.
Keywords: virus Worm. Blaster binary path register
目 录
引 言 1
第一章 计算机病毒简介 2
1.1 计算机病毒的认识 2
1.1.1 计算机病毒的产生 2
1.1.2 计算机病毒的起源识 4
1.2 计算机病毒的结构特征 4
1.2.1 病毒的结构 4
1.2.2 病毒的特征 5
1.3 计算机病毒的发展历史 6
1.4 蠕虫病毒 6
1.5 计算机病毒发展趋势 10
第二章 冲击波病毒简述 11
2.1 冲击波病毒介绍 11
2.2 冲击波病毒的操作与症状 11
2.2.1 冲击波病毒的操作 11
2.2.2 计算机病毒的发作症状 12
2.3 冲击波病毒的具体说明 13
2.4 冲击波病毒的解决方案 14
2.4.1 应急解决 14
2.4.2 DOS下清除该病毒 15
2.4.3 安全模式下清楚该病毒 15
2.4.4 安全建议 17
第三章 VB介绍 18
3.1 VB的诞生 18
3.2 VB的特性 18
3.3 VB中的API函数 19
3.3.1 什么是API函数 19
3.3.2 软件中涉及的API函数及其定义 20
第四章 冲击波的杀毒软件 23
4.1 杀毒软件介绍 23
4.2 杀毒软件具体实现 25
4.3 杀毒软件流程图 29
第五章 设计总结 30
致谢 36
参考文献 37
附录 38
摘 要
目前,计算机病毒可以渗透信息社会的各个领域,给计算机系统带来了巨大的破坏和潜在的威胁。为了确保信息的安全与畅通,因此研究对算机病毒的分析与清除的方法是迫在眉睫的,本论文从对病毒的分析入手,结合计算机病毒传染的现状,概述了计算机病毒的发展历史及危害性,给出计算机病毒的一种计算模型,并针对具体的实例—冲击波病毒,初步分析其有关性质和作用原理,仔细阅读它的源程序,根据病毒的发作机制,提出了它的清除方式。
冲击波病毒主要是利用微软系统的漏洞,实现其破坏目的的。我主要是采用对所有的文件进行二进制扫描,如果发现病毒特征码就认为是病毒感染文件,保留文件的路径后,根据路径删除感染文件,同时清楚注册表中被病毒改写过的内容。从而最终实现其杀毒的目的。
关键词:病毒 冲击波 二进制 路径 注册表
Abstract
At present, computer virus could permeate every region of the society. And it brings great destruction and potential threat to the computer system. In order to insure the safety and expedite of the information, so study the analysis which is computer virus and the method which is used to clear away the virus is pressing. This paper generalizes the development and the harm of the computer virus, by analyzing the actuality of the computer virus and beginning with analysis of the computer virus. We also get a compute model of the computer virus , our model is more practical and reasonable in respect of the computer virus' characters of infection and spread. According a in detail example that is Worm. Blaster, preliminarily analyze the character and action principle about the Worm. Blaster, carefully read its source program,according to the outbreak mechanism of the virus bring forward its way which is used to clear way.
Worm. Blaster accomplishes destructive aim by using the leak of Microsoft system. We mainly use binary scanning which is used for all files. If finding out characteristic, we will consider that it is the file that is infected by computer virus. After conserving the path which is infected file, according this path delete this file. At the same time clear off the content of the register which is recomposed by computer virus. Thereby we finally accomplish the aim which is clear off virus.
Keywords: virus Worm. Blaster binary path register
目 录
引 言 1
第一章 计算机病毒简介 2
1.1 计算机病毒的认识 2
1.1.1 计算机病毒的产生 2
1.1.2 计算机病毒的起源识 4
1.2 计算机病毒的结构特征 4
1.2.1 病毒的结构 4
1.2.2 病毒的特征 5
1.3 计算机病毒的发展历史 6
1.4 蠕虫病毒 6
1.5 计算机病毒发展趋势 10
第二章 冲击波病毒简述 11
2.1 冲击波病毒介绍 11
2.2 冲击波病毒的操作与症状 11
2.2.1 冲击波病毒的操作 11
2.2.2 计算机病毒的发作症状 12
2.3 冲击波病毒的具体说明 13
2.4 冲击波病毒的解决方案 14
2.4.1 应急解决 14
2.4.2 DOS下清除该病毒 15
2.4.3 安全模式下清楚该病毒 15
2.4.4 安全建议 17
第三章 VB介绍 18
3.1 VB的诞生 18
3.2 VB的特性 18
3.3 VB中的API函数 19
3.3.1 什么是API函数 19
3.3.2 软件中涉及的API函数及其定义 20
第四章 冲击波的杀毒软件 23
4.1 杀毒软件介绍 23
4.2 杀毒软件具体实现 25
4.3 杀毒软件流程图 29
第五章 设计总结 30
致谢 36
参考文献 37
附录 38